一、TPWallet 全称与定义

“TPWallet”在不同项目中可能指代不同全称:常见扩展为 Transaction Protocol Wallet(交易协议钱包)或 TrustPay Wallet(信任支付钱包)。无论命名,核心均为:作为用户密钥与链上/链下支付逻辑的承载端,提供签名、余额管理、交易广播、与后端结算系统对接的数字钱包组件。
二、体系架构与高效能数字平台要点
1) 架构分层:客户端(轻钱包/网页/APP)→ 网关/中继层(API、负载均衡、认证)→ 交易引擎(签名、nonce 管理、重试)→ 区块链节点/清算层(主链、侧链、Layer2)→ 后台账务/结算/审计模块。
2) 性能优化:异步队列、批量签名、事务合并、缓存热点余额(带过期与回写)、使用 Layer2 或状态通道减轻主链压力。
3) 可扩展性:水平扩展网关与交易引擎,读写分离数据库,消息中间件(Kafka/RabbitMQ)做背压与削峰。
三、故障排查(实操流程)
1) 快速定位:确认问题范围(单用户/批量/全网),检查监控告警(TPS、延迟、错误率、节点连通性)。
2) 常见故障与排查要点:
- 签名失败:检查客户端种子/私钥格式、链ID与交易序列(nonce)。
- 广播失败:验证节点可达性、RPC 超时、节点重组或回滚(reorg)。
- 余额不一致:确认缓存/主账同步策略、是否存在未确认交易或回滚。
- 重放/重复消费:检查事务幂等实现、nonce 管理与唯一事务ID。
- 性能降级:追踪慢查询、队列积压、GC 停顿、网络带宽瓶颈。
3) 工具与日志:集中日志(ELK/EFK)、分布式追踪(Jaeger/Zipkin)、实时指标(Prometheus+Grafana)、自动化回放与沙盒重现。
四、专业研判剖析(安全与合规)
1) 风险面:私钥泄露、交易签名被篡改、第三方节点行为不当、合约漏洞、KYC/AML 合规风险。建议多层防护:硬件安全模块(HSM)、多重签名、阈值签名、冷热分离。

2) 审计与监控:定期代码审计、合约审计、链上行为审计(异常转账报警)、合规报表与法遵接口。
五、全球科技支付应用场景
1) 跨境支付:利用稳定币/中继链实现低成本结算,结合自动汇率服务与合规路径。
2) 微支付与物联网:轻钱包与离线签名支持低带宽场景,结合链下通道减少手续费。
3) 银企对接:提供企业级 API、批量清算、账务对账与审计导出。
六、数据一致性策略
1) 一致性模型:对用户余额采用强一致性(事务或乐观锁+幂等),对非关键统计数据可用最终一致性以提升吞吐。
2) 常用技术:分布式事务(两阶段提交或Saga 模式)、幂等接口设计、全链路唯一事务ID、定期对账与补偿交易。
3) 冲突处理:遇链重组或回滚时,需回退本地未确认状态并触发重试/补偿,并记录不可逆事件供人工处理。
七、挖矿收益与钱包收益治理
1) 挖矿/质押收益来源:直接矿工奖励、区块手续费分成、质押奖励、流动性挖矿收益。
2) 收益分配策略:明确定价计量口径、手续费优先级、池内分配算法(按份额/按算力/按贡献)。
3) 会计与税务:建立可审计流水、收益归集规则、用户可见收益明细与税务扣缴合规流程。
八、建议与结论(落地清单)
1) 建立健全监控告警与快速回滚流程;2) 优化 nonce 与幂等策略,避免重复消费;3) 采用 HSM/多签保障私钥安全;4) 分层一致性设计:关键场景强一致,统计场景最终一致;5) 对挖矿/质押收益做实时计量与周期结算,并合规申报。
附:依据本文可延伸的相关标题示例:TPWallet 故障排查手册、构建高效能数字钱包平台的七大要点、保证钱包数据一致性的实战方法、TPWallet 挖矿收益与合规治理。
评论
Alex47
技术与合规并重,文章把实操要点讲得很清楚。
小明Dev
nonce 管理和幂等设计确实是钱包系统的命脉,受益匪浅。
TechLiu
建议增加一些常见日志样例和监控阈值,便于工程落地。
未来观察者
对跨境支付与税务合规的提醒很及时,值得各项目采纳。